BlackTDN :: JSON Schema Validation: A Comprehensive Guide
# JSON Schema Validation: A Comprehensive Guide ## Understanding JSONSchemaValidator Ensuring the integrity and compliance of JSON data is crucial for modern applications. **JSONSchemaValidator** is a powerful class designed to validate JSON data against a specified JSON Schema. It provides robust methods to check types, patterns, numerical constraints, required properties, and both internal and external schema references. This guide breaks down the key features and functionalities of JSONSchemaValidator, making it easier for developers to implement schema validation effectively. 🔗 **GitHub Repository:** [JSONSchemaValidator](https://github.com/naldodj/naldodj-hb-jsonschema-validator) --- ## Key Features ✅ **Schema-Based Validation** – Ensures JSON data conforms to a predefined schema. ✅ **Error Handling & Logging** – Captures validation errors for debugging. ✅ **Fast Mode Support** – Stops validation upon detecting the first error. ✅ **Internal & External Reference ...
Pena que só funciona na 11.
ResponderExcluirCara na versão Pbolinha utilize a função DlgToExcel, segue a sua sintaxe:
ExcluirDlgToExcel( { { cOrigem, cTitulo, aDadosCab, aDadosItem } } )
cOrigem = Conteúdo fixo definido como: "ENCHOICE", "GETDADOS", "ARRAY", "GETDB", "TABELA".
cTitulo = Nome para exibição da planilha.
aDadosCab = Array contento o nome dos campos que serão exibidos na planilha.
aDadosItem = Array contento as informações dos campos, de acordo com a ordem do array aDadosCab.
Informação também contida no tdn.totvs.com.br
Pena que eh limitada!
ResponderExcluirSeria show, poder criar seções, ou seja, uma tabela dentro de uma tabela.
É possível, mas nao foi pensado, quem sabe essa classe vá para o lado negro da força e fique BTDN.
regards,
bem limitada... nem o básico que seria ler o conteúdo das células ela contempla...
Excluir[]'s
Gerson
Skype gllage
bem limitada... nem o básico que seria ler o conteúdo das células ela contempla...
Excluir[]'s
Gerson
Skype gllage
Qual include pra fazer funcionar o exemplo do TDN?
ResponderExcluirsem include, atualize seu protheus com a lib + recente!
ResponderExcluireu Atualizei a lib eo Rpo e deu certo mas nao 11 nao testei na 10
ResponderExcluirAmbiente atualizado rodou bem o exemplo do TDN
ResponderExcluirBom dia, como faço para incluir duas tabelas em uma planilha usando o a classe fwmsexcel()?
ResponderExcluirCara segundo a documentação (atualizada) uma planilha só pode conter uma tabela.
ExcluirPorém quando vc gera duas tabelas e abre o xml no Calc do Open Office essa segunda tabela é criada, mas é criada na linha 65537 o que não adianta de nada.
Passei pela mesma necessidade e me questiono para que serve então a AddTable().
ExcluirPrecisava muito colocar mais tabelas na mesma planilha, maaaas... não vai rolar. :(
Também temos como opção a API Excel (link: http://appsoft.com.br/?page_id=29) onde temos mais opções de configurações e é OpenSource sob licença Apache.
ResponderExcluirFaça o download dos fontes, vale a pena conferir.
Legal!!!
ExcluirO unico problema que vi nessa função é o consumo de memória da instância do appserver, dependendo do tamanho da planilha.
Excluir